Hi,

I have written a pcap program to analyze network traffic. BUT now I have
to install this program on different machines, and due to the nature of
the project (foreign machines with foreign admins :-) I simply cannot
install winpcap on any of them.

Now I am searching for a method to just "copy in" the program - create a
directory, copy all dlls into it (done - packet.dll and wpcap.dll as far
as I know), and run the program.

Alas - no way. pcap does not find any devices.

Now can anyone tell me how to do this manually? It's a bit important (of
course :-)
